Following are examples of UW-Eau Claire people and programs that recently appeared in the media. NOTE: Some newspapers, including the Leader-Telegram, require free registration before their articles can be viewed online. Rodd Freitag, political science, was quoted in the May 15 Milwaukee Journal Sentinel article "GOP continues push on voter IDs: Candidates for governor likely to keep issue a political battlefield."
UW-Eau Claire alumnus Jerry Poling and Selika Ducksworth-Lawton, history, were quoted in the May 12 Leader-Telegram article "Finding a common connection — Memorial student among residents featured in Aaron film." Dick Boyum (emeritus) Counseling Services, was interviewed on WQOW-TV May 12 about preparing soon-to-be university graduates for life after college. Boyum and UW-Eau Claire student Emily Leitner also were interviewed on WQOW-TV May 6 for a story about the psychological impact of the Internet, including Web sites such as thefacebook.com, on college students. Carole Halberg, Foundation, was quoted in the May 11 Leader-Telegram article "Anonymous gift aids university programs." UW-Eau Claire student Jessica Janiuk was interviewed on WQOW-TV May 11 for a story about a diversity rally she organized in Eau Claire. UW-Eau Claire's Student Research Day, held April 25 and 26, was featured in the May 6 Monroe Times article "UW student award winners announced." Chris Lind, Office of Research and Sponsored Programs; Ruth Cronje, English; Marc Goulet, mathematics; and UW-Eau Claire students Rebecca Hutchinson, Danielle Aaenenson and Lindsay Duwell were mentioned in the article. |
